From f53bc0a2683f65b91d54ade6c57b5082e414e657 Mon Sep 17 00:00:00 2001 From: Slotterleet <62336673+Slotterleet@users.noreply.github.com> Date: Fri, 1 Nov 2024 22:19:51 +0300 Subject: [PATCH] Improved sprites for all modded Status Effects --- res/sprites/statuses/hacked.png | Bin 407 -> 309 bytes res/sprites/statuses/injected.png | Bin 309 -> 238 bytes res/sprites/statuses/tokicite-slowed.png | Bin 340 -> 238 bytes src/fos/content/FOSStatuses.java | 14 +++++++++----- src/fos/type/FOSStatusEffect.java | 17 +++++++++++++++++ 5 files changed, 26 insertions(+), 5 deletions(-) diff --git a/res/sprites/statuses/hacked.png b/res/sprites/statuses/hacked.png index 5acaf421f0246a681b35e74fdd94696abcd90705..2ef148c918a09e54f77b73e842de678ac118ba4f 100644 GIT binary patch delta 270 zcmV+p0rCEq1GNH>Fn<8=Nkl-h1!!`t(P*0*`8W1Z=(;xFjG0u-QL6qk#P!qksFEuw?)61 z@$zdXcG6MIyaf}xtOs;}wXhN;#V~`TF=V2~Iuf%K!))dVUjAOee1k08%)vtoSQVkb zO92SB3vNcFplW^wZU!8PVzkrtxxO5LCsy&tqgHxc?t)MPegQWFAK_i_r~abe`f}V9 UqD2XW00000Ne4wvM6N<$f|ZMW`Tzg` delta 368 zcmV-$0gwK*0+$1jFn^Y-g+&`G`cC4<@wfQy{}D=O(Ox>oHc$>RE6tR$+_1&6A{s4+jj5Ecgg}HYb`j3 zC!(|k9)QQ?$}~_5;&)&NJh%k)zBcVp=EUhFv;fxjWKO^WDu4FsvFQ1d1E>hTjzn;j zssPDy%MA&C&GYUacHj!!bFTNbK>{lEZOtvq^Q{{e+y|nTtKm^zND*)+^x%3Qt$R7V&%y59H)-s zY~>mrH6Xq=1!;H*B%vtWYd{?C@00~W`@Qw^X?4Sc07Qfp89a)#3bHJ|0w)5h;EL@? zOcC6Jje-*qwX;X<2sn|*fyxOs3ceGN!Lxck8;Ae+J0MZGt@s!4zlaYZ2tJ&Mafyon O0000U diff --git a/res/sprites/statuses/injected.png b/res/sprites/statuses/injected.png index 04dd2aaaf624948cca68323b3417e183dac33d39..2ded8a425f5bfcdc011f8089f6614755ed2ba393 100644 GIT binary patch delta 197 zcmV;$06PD*0`38jF@LB@L_t(oh3%F*4!|G`L!tM-bGmdY`NyOk@Q4)rq&lW!9DS_G z9TE|lgL5vk)*Lr;Sw<*xNnrq_c^Cj~9tPmdIH+v^J0MaaL_(whkPvAAR3J|e{Idt7 zFjdT?JJr-mhVRQVkB|!h0b#8stOweQ2qjn%weHbmM*);zQITf^q_;qUP~He= zIP{~EIr*AlbBB&sAyn}ufC7;brvMm;tT+u2L7-v-O^RL?LWy)a`&$s|_v8VIeuzJ% TB5!#B0000qP zN8^SI)e|q&%+usHChpWT3pjxI3cPy)21J(#h>qj56S%v|6hFYIkHP^`6TiO+e-CiY z{O;q55L2fdiqIw~6th|c65nvnONi)y$13+a0EHN20TMmJN&o-=07*qoM6N<$f=cL9 Ag#Z8m delta 301 zcmV+|0n+~N0n`GJFn<9KNklEmMU|s7n%_1Ule?1AjpGL$v zvStIJ0hoBP5Xj!e99X8g`b0-X5GMfbxCg`zpyZH+u-01;DSu_iK+pha(xMPMfZAGa zfjHejF9;KWfj|?~TQ`W!70NCEULK_bL`mE&1X?=Jx&s`OyemMd%tL^dMugZxH&6qC+Q1=TAegmg>qRCc z tint.setRaw(x, y, Color.muli(tint.getRaw(x, y), color.rgba()))); + + //outline the image + Pixmap container = new Pixmap(tint.width + 6, tint.height + 6); + container.draw(base, 3, 3, true); + base = container.outline(Pal.gray, 3); + packer.add(MultiPacker.PageType.ui, name, base); + } }